Suspect in Pine Ridge slaying surrenders
A Hartsville woman who was being sought in connection with a slaying in Pine Ridge May 26 has surrendered to authorities. Reneka Shane Brown, 26, turned herself in to deputy U.S. marshals with the Fugitive Task Force, according to the Darlington County Sheriff’s Office. Crash victims identified
The victims of a single-car crash June 2 on Hoffmeyer Road in Darlington County have been identified as a woman from Lamar and a woman from Hartsville. Officials said Nicole Blackmon from Lamar and Tabitha Griggs from Hartsville died in the crash. Both were reported to be in their 20s, but Griggs’ obituary says she was 35. Hoffman-Colbert engagement
Amanda Hoffman, a housing manager at the Housing Authority of Darlington, is to be married to Patric Colbert, a vehicle mechanic at Haile Gold Mine. Ms. Hoffman is the daughter of the late Joshua Richard Hoffman and Wanda Hoffman Smith of Hartsville. Mr. Colbert is the son of the late Greg Schnitzler of Florence and Annette and George Stephenson of Conway. A wedding is planned for December in Hartsville.

Shots fired at deputies
Shots were fired at Darlington County sheriff’s deputies June 3 while they were investigating an alarm at a Dodge dealership on East Bobo Newsome Highway, officials said. Sheriff’s spokesman Lt. Robert Kilgo said deputies, along with officers from the Hartsville Police Department, were conducting a check on the property about midnight when “several subjects” fired at them.
